Royal visit sets new milestone in relations

The recent state visit by Thailand’s King Maha Vajiralongkorn and Queen Suthida to China has marked a historic milestone in Sino-Thai relations, according to Chinese Ambassador to Thailand Zhang Jianwei. This visit, the first of its kind since the establishment of diplomatic ties between the two nations, underscores the deepening bilateral relationship and sets a robust foundation for future collaboration. During their five-day visit, the royal couple explored key institutions in Beijing, including the China Academy of Space Technology and the Beijing Aerospace City, where they engaged with cutting-edge advancements in space technology and held a groundbreaking conversation with Chinese astronauts aboard the Tiangong space station. Ambassador Zhang emphasized that this visit highlights the significant priority Thailand places on strengthening ties with China. Both nations have committed to expanding cooperation across various sectors, including the Belt and Road Initiative, digital economy, green industry, and agricultural trade. The visit has also sparked renewed enthusiasm for cultural and people-to-people exchanges, fostering mutual understanding and trust. As the two countries celebrate the 50th anniversary of their diplomatic relations, China and Thailand are poised to chart a new chapter in their partnership, aiming for a shared future of prosperity and peace.
